Starts a bidirectional HTTP/2 or WebSocket stream where audio is streamed to Amazon Transcribe and the transcription results are streamed to your application. Use this operation for Call Analytics transcriptions.
The following parameters are required:
-
language-codeoridentify-language -
media-encoding -
sample-rate
May throw BadRequestException.
May throw ConflictException.
May throw InternalFailureException.
May throw LimitExceededException.
May throw ServiceUnavailableException.
Parameter audioStream :
An encoded stream of audio blobs. Audio streams are encoded as either
HTTP/2 or WebSocket data frames.
For more information, see Transcribing streaming audio.
Parameter mediaEncoding :
Specify the encoding of your input audio. Supported formats are:
- FLAC
- OPUS-encoded audio in an Ogg container
- PCM (only signed 16-bit little-endian audio formats, which does not include WAV)
Parameter mediaSampleRateHertz :
The sample rate of the input audio (in hertz). Low-quality audio, such as
telephone audio, is typically around 8,000 Hz. High-quality audio
typically ranges from 16,000 Hz to 48,000 Hz. Note that the sample rate
you specify must match that of your audio.
Parameter contentIdentificationType :
Labels all personally identifiable information (PII) identified in your
transcript.
Content identification is performed at the segment level; PII specified in
PiiEntityTypes is flagged upon complete transcription of an
audio segment. If you don't include PiiEntityTypes in your
request, all PII is identified.
You can’t set ContentIdentificationType and
ContentRedactionType in the same request. If you set both,
your request returns a BadRequestException.
For more information, see Redacting or identifying personally identifiable information.
Parameter contentRedactionType :
Redacts all personally identifiable information (PII) identified in your
transcript.
Content redaction is performed at the segment level; PII specified in
PiiEntityTypes is redacted upon complete transcription of an
audio segment. If you don't include PiiEntityTypes in your
request, all PII is redacted.
You can’t set ContentRedactionType and
ContentIdentificationType in the same request. If you set
both, your request returns a BadRequestException.
For more information, see Redacting or identifying personally identifiable information.
Parameter enablePartialResultsStabilization :
Enables partial result stabilization for your transcription. Partial
result stabilization can reduce latency in your output, but may impact
accuracy. For more information, see Partial-result
stabilization.
Parameter identifyLanguage :
Enables automatic language identification for your Call Analytics
transcription.
If you include IdentifyLanguage, you must include a list of
language codes, using LanguageOptions, that you think may be
present in your audio stream. You must provide a minimum of two language
selections.
You can also include a preferred language using
PreferredLanguage. Adding a preferred language can help
Amazon Transcribe identify the language faster than if you omit this
parameter.
Note that you must include either LanguageCode or
IdentifyLanguage in your request. If you include both
parameters, your transcription job fails.
Parameter languageCode :
Specify the language code that represents the language spoken in your
audio.
For a list of languages supported with real-time Call Analytics, refer to the Supported languages table.
Parameter languageModelName :
Specify the name of the custom language model that you want to use when
processing your transcription. Note that language model names are case
sensitive.
The language of the specified language model must match the language code you specify in your transcription request. If the languages don't match, the custom language model isn't applied. There are no errors or warnings associated with a language mismatch.
For more information, see Custom language models.
Parameter languageOptions :
Specify two or more language codes that represent the languages you think
may be present in your media.
Including language options can improve the accuracy of language identification.
If you include LanguageOptions in your request, you must also
include IdentifyLanguage.
For a list of languages supported with Call Analytics streaming, refer to the Supported languages table.
Parameter partialResultsStability :
Specify the level of stability to use when you enable partial results
stabilization (EnablePartialResultsStabilization).
Low stability provides the highest accuracy. High stability transcribes faster, but with slightly lower accuracy.
For more information, see Partial-result stabilization.
Parameter piiEntityTypes :
Specify which types of personally identifiable information (PII) you want
to redact in your transcript. You can include as many types as you'd like,
or you can select ALL.
Values must be comma-separated and can include: ADDRESS,
BANK_ACCOUNT_NUMBER, BANK_ROUTING,
CREDIT_DEBIT_CVV, CREDIT_DEBIT_EXPIRY,
CREDIT_DEBIT_NUMBER, EMAIL, NAME,
PHONE, PIN, SSN, or
ALL.
Note that if you include PiiEntityTypes in your request, you
must also include ContentIdentificationType or
ContentRedactionType.
If you include ContentRedactionType or
ContentIdentificationType in your request, but do not include
PiiEntityTypes, all PII is redacted or identified.
Parameter preferredLanguage :
Specify a preferred language from the subset of languages codes you
specified in LanguageOptions.
You can only use this parameter if you've included
IdentifyLanguage and LanguageOptions in your
request.
Parameter sessionId :
Specify a name for your Call Analytics transcription session. If you don't
include this parameter in your request, Amazon Transcribe generates an ID
and returns it in the response.
Parameter vocabularyFilterMethod :
Specify how you want your vocabulary filter applied to your transcript.
To replace words with ***, choose mask.
To delete words, choose remove.
To flag words without changing them, choose tag.
Parameter vocabularyFilterName :
Specify the name of the custom vocabulary filter that you want to use when
processing your transcription. Note that vocabulary filter names are case
sensitive.
If the language of the specified custom vocabulary filter doesn't match the language identified in your media, the vocabulary filter is not applied to your transcription.
For more information, see Using vocabulary filtering with unwanted words.
Parameter vocabularyFilterNames :
Specify the names of the custom vocabulary filters that you want to use
when processing your Call Analytics transcription. Note that vocabulary
filter names are case sensitive.
These filters serve to customize the transcript output. For more information, see Using vocabulary filtering with unwanted words.
Parameter vocabularyName :
Specify the name of the custom vocabulary that you want to use when
processing your transcription. Note that vocabulary names are case
sensitive.
If the language of the specified custom vocabulary doesn't match the language identified in your media, the custom vocabulary is not applied to your transcription.
For more information, see Custom vocabularies.
Parameter vocabularyNames :
Specify the names of the custom vocabularies that you want to use when
processing your Call Analytics transcription. Note that vocabulary names
are case sensitive.
If the custom vocabulary's language doesn't match the identified media language, it won't be applied to the transcription. For more information, see Custom vocabularies.
